WitrynaThe sit and reach test is a common measure of flexibility, and specifically measures the flexibility of the lower back and hamstring muscles. The Sit and reach test is one of the linear flexibility tests which helps to measure the extensibility of the hamstrings and lower back. It was initially described by Wells and Dillon in 1952 and is probably the mostly used flexibility test. Table of Contents show.

WitrynaThe sit and reach test’s purpose. The sit and reach test evaluates hip flexibility, including the lower back and hamstring muscles. In general, there is a higher risk of injury due to the region’s lack of flexibility.
